1 / 20
文档名称:

3CPU-2组合逻辑控制器206488 6984.ppt

格式:ppt   页数:20
下载后只包含 1 个 PPT 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

3CPU-2组合逻辑控制器206488 6984.ppt

上传人:企业资源 2012/2/4 文件大小:0 KB

下载得到文件列表

3CPU-2组合逻辑控制器206488 6984.ppt

文档介绍

文档介绍:第四节组合逻辑控制器原理
控制器组成
微命令
发生器
微命令序列
I/O状态
控制台信息
运行状态
译码
…...
PSW
时序
IR
地址形成
PC
θ
D

来自M
送M或ALU
+1
送M
微命令
发生器
微命令序列
I/O状态
控制台信息
运行状态
译码
…...
PSW
时序
IR
地址形成
PC
θ
D

来自M
送M或ALU
+1
送M
微命令
发生器

功能:
产生全机所需的各种微命令
控制最基本的操作(微操作)的命令
电位型
脉冲型
微命令
发生器
微命令序列
I/O状态
控制台信息
运行状态
译码
…...
PSW
时序
IR
地址形成
PC
θ
D

来自M
送M或ALU
+1
送M

功能:
指示指令在M中的位置。
PC+1
顺序执行:
PC先+1,再用转移地址修改PC
微命令
发生器
PC
转移执行:

功能:
存放现行指令。
决定操作性质
操作码字段
操作数地址
转移地址
PC
微命令
发生器
微命令序列
I/O状态
控制台信息
运行状态
译码
…...
PSW
时序
IR
地址形成
θ
D

来自M
送M或ALU
+1
送M
微命令
发生器
PC
IR
地址码字段
译码器
微命令发生器
地址形成部件

D

功能:
指示程序运行方式,反映程序运行结果。
例. 某机的PSW
PC
微命令
发生器
微命令序列
I/O状态
控制台信息
运行状态
译码
…...
PSW
时序
IR
地址形成
θ
D

来自M
送M或ALU
+1
送M
微命令
发生器
PC
IR
PSW
工作方式优先级 T N Z V C
15 12 11 8 7 6 5 4 3 2 1 0
C=1 进位
V=1 溢出
Z=1 结果为0
N=1 结果为负
T=1, 执行跟踪程序
(1)条件码
反映程序运行结果
工作方式优先级 T N Z V C
15 12 11 8 7 6 5 4 3 2 1 0
(2)跟踪标志
为程序查错设置的断点标志T。
程序
初始化置T为1
...
测试T
跟踪程序
…..
...
程序优先级高于外部优先级,不响应
程序优先级低于外部优先级,可响应
用户方式:禁止程序执行某些指令
核心方式:允许程序执行所有指令
(3)优先级
为现行程序赋予优先级别,以决定是否响应外部中断请求。
工作方式优先级 T N Z V C
15 12 11 8 7 6 5 4 3 2 1 0
(4)工作方式
规定程序的特权级。
PSW在CPU中,反映程序运行状态;控制/状态字在接口中,反映CPU命令、设备状态。

功能:
控制操作时间和操作时刻。
PC
微命令
发生器
微命令序列
I/O状态
控制台信息
运行状态
译码
…...
PSW
时序
IR
地址形成
θ
D

来自M
送M或ALU
+1
送M
微命令
发生器
PC
IR
PSW
时序
振荡器
分频器
时钟脉冲
工作脉冲
时钟周期(节拍)
产生电位型微命令,控制操作时间段
产生脉冲型微命令,控制定时操作

PC
PC
微命令
发生器
微命令序列
I/O状态
控制台信息
运行状态
译码
…...
PSW
时序
IR
地址形成
θ
D

来自M
送M或ALU
+1
送M
微命令
发生器
PC
IR
PSW
时序
控制器工作过程
地址
M
指令
IR
、译码(θ、寻址方式)
PC+1
PC

PC
微命令
发生器
微命令序列
I/O状态
控制台信息
运行状态
译码
…...
PSW
时序
IR
地址形成
θ
D

来自M
送M或ALU
+1
送M
微命令
发生器
PC
IR
PSW
时序
按寻址方式,或从寄存器取数,或从存储器取数。

按操作码对数据进行运算处理。